Alternative treatment of resistant hypoparathyroidism by subcutaneous teriparatide : A case report
Dr Harshil Shukla, Dr Ravi Shah, Dr Pallavi Dubey
Abstract :
Hypoparathyroidism usually responds to oral active vitamin D and calcium, but, although rare, some patients do not respond to this treatment. A 45–year–old male presented to our medical unit with classical oral treatment–resistant hypocalcemia, hyperphosphatemiaand hypoparathyroidism. Teriparatide was given subcutaneously .In conclusion, subcutaneous injection of teriparatide is a safe and effective treatment modality to ensure normocalcemic conditions in patients with classical treatment–resistant hypoparathyroidism.
